LTO POSTING – St. Josephine Bakhita Catholic School
The above noted School requires a 1.0 FTE Grade 6 teacher.
EFFECTIVE DATE: Immediately
End Date: TBD (subject to an earlier or later return of the teacher)
Interested candidates must hold the following qualifications:
- Certification in good standing from the Ontario College of Teachers
- Intermediate Basic Qualifications
The Durham Catholic District School Board believes that fostering an inclusive, anti-racist and equitable culture is a moral imperative. Helping the diverse students we serve in reaching their full potential, and ensuring that every member of this community is valued, are foundational pillars at our Board. We invite and encourage applications from all qualified individuals that are traditionally underrepresented and underrecruited in our workforce.
Pursuant to the Accessibility for Ontarians with Disabilities Act, 2005 (AODA), if you require accommodation at any time throughout the application process, please contact Kellee Gaines, Human Resource Consultant, prior to the posting closing date so that appropriate arrangements can be made.
